Output b8843847793cfe7d902b433fadd0f0a87dd39c10bb26ab3846b3297274fd29b0:0

value
142603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db53e62b2cc26ae75f8a01972bfab6d577c4322e OP_EQUAL
address
3MgiQxyxJ7pQYYu47Tuzp5NboDmoHKagPx
transaction
b8843847793cfe7d902b433fadd0f0a87dd39c10bb26ab3846b3297274fd29b0
confirmations
304240
spent
true